Bluethread -> RE: God's rejection of Cain's offering. (7/3/2008 4:15:59 PM)

I to believe Cain lacked faith, but is this the proximate cause of Adonai's rejection of the sacrifice. In the previous chapter, Adonai had shown Adam and Havah(Eve) the proper way to perform a sarifice. We also know that they had taught this to their sons, since Abel offered a better sacrifice. Now, the author of the letter to the Herbrews tells us that by faith Able offered a better sacrifice. We know Cain had faith since he offered sacrifices. He just did not have the right faith, since He did not respect the example of his parents and Adonai. Had Cain possessed the proper faith He would have also made the proper sacrifice.
